New York bill proposes state-backed home equity insurance
State-issued equity coverage would pay out the difference between a home’s insured value and its eventual sale price — provided the owner has lived in the property for at least three years. Texas bill aims to ban forced home-auto insurance bundling
Insurance bundling in the US Bundling home and auto insurance policies is a common practice in the insurance industry. Insurers often encourage this by offering discounts and streamlined services. Should drivers over 65 pay more for auto insurance?
Proponents argue that the bill is necessary to protect older drivers from unfair rate increases, particularly as Louisiana grapples with high auto insurance premiums. According to the report, the bill has faced opposition from the insurance industry, with the American Property Casualty Insurance Association (APCIA) asserting that it unnecessarily duplicates existing regulations.
